Downloaded Firefox....
 
I downloaded firefox, as the .tar.gz file Mozilla offers. I extracted the folder to the desktop and I can run the executable file from the folder.

My question is, in what directory do I put the firefox folder?

Location of Firefox folder
 
Correct me if I'm wrong - it's my understanding that Firefox is a technology release , and it's quite happy to be located anywhere really.

Anywhere that you as a user have permissions, of course. I simply keep mine in a subfolder of my /home directory. Easy to find, when it comes time to clean house for version 0.9 whenever that comes around.

Your home folder should work. I put Firefox and Thunderbird in my /opt folder so others could use them on my computer.
